Keto Desserts New Customer Reviews Sugar-free labeling is another hallmark of Keto Desserts, with manufacturers replacing refined sugar with a blend of erythritol, monk fruit, stevia, or allulose to balance sweetness and mouthfeel; for frozen desserts, allulose is often included to prevent crystallization and ensure a smooth texture. Keto Desserts are available in various forms — bars, cookies, brownies, ice creams, fat bombs, mousses, and candies — which makes the category flexible for different occasions; some products, like Perfect Keto bars or HighKey cookies, are designed as portable snacks that fit macros, while others, like chilled cheesecakes or fat bombs, are best for at-home serving. Serving sizes and calorie counts vary, so careful label reading is important: a typical commercial Keto Desserts bar might offer 2g net carbs with 3–9 grams of fat and a few grams of protein, while store-bought Keto Desserts cookies can land around 2.1g net carbs per cookie.
